V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
V2EX 提问指南
fatduo
V2EX  ›  问与答

如何提升自己的项目管理能力和代码设计能力

  •  
  •   fatduo · 2017-11-03 13:59:59 +08:00 · 1917 次点击
    这是一个创建于 2579 天前的主题,其中的信息可能已经有所发展或是发生改变。

    工作 4 年,后端开发,最近面试的时候被评价缺少项目管理经验,对设计模式、设计原则缺乏了解。。。。

    我之前没带过团队,基本上都是老板分配任务去实现。其中也负责过一些小模块的开发,但是都是属于讨论下方案就撸起袖子干的那种,确实没啥项目管理经验。

    设计模式也是,4 年开发经验我在写代码的时候会注重一些设计原则和模式,但是落在口头什么代理模式和装饰模式的区别之类的,真是回答不出。。。

    求助各位大佬,如何提升自己的项目管理能力和代码设计能力?

    6 条回复    2017-11-04 08:05:04 +08:00
    coderluan
        1
    coderluan  
       2017-11-03 14:19:35 +08:00   ❤️ 1
    代码设计能力:从头起一个大点的项目,完成后不断的迭代和重构,每一次都会有加强。
    项目管理能力:学会使用项目管理工具并且养成习惯这个是基本,剩下的看个人天赋了。
    coderluan
        2
    coderluan  
       2017-11-03 14:21:17 +08:00
    PS:上面说的自学其实蛮困难的,最好是能在工作中同时进行,也就是说你得找机会当个小项目经理啥的。
    wshcdr
        3
    wshcdr  
       2017-11-03 14:33:08 +08:00
    在实践中去锻炼
    niluanxy
        4
    niluanxy  
       2017-11-03 15:45:50 +08:00 via Android
    无他,手熟尔
    ihuotui
        5
    ihuotui  
       2017-11-03 19:38:39 +08:00 via iPhone
    设计模式多看源码,多看书,jdk,什么框架。什么高内聚,低耦合,开闭原则。
    crayygy
        6
    crayygy  
       2017-11-04 08:05:04 +08:00 via Android
    实话说,作为一个刚毕业没多久的,我能感觉得到设计的重要性,但是很难确定出来什么时候适用以及哪种更优…所以我在跟着我们架构疯狂学习经验
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   3324 人在线   最高记录 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 28ms · UTC 12:28 · PVG 20:28 · LAX 04:28 · JFK 07:28
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.